PDF Form Utils for Node.js

A node.js toolkit that wraps PDFTk to expose two essential utilities - generating a list of form fields in a pdf form and filling a pdf form using a JS object.

Environment

  • You must have pdftk binary in your $PATH
  • Requires Node.js >= 8.11.0

Usage example of reading form Fields

const { getFields } = require("pdf-form-utils")
 
console.log(getFields(sourcePath)) // path.resolve recommended for sourcePath

Usage example of filling a PDF form with Express

const fs = require("fs")
const app = require("express")()
const { generatePDF } = require("pdf-form-utils")
 
app.get('/form', (req, res, next) => {
  generatePDF(data, sourcePath, destinationPath, err => {
    if (err) next(err)
    else {
      res.contentType('application/pdf')
      res.download(destinationPath, 'form.filled.pdf', err => {
        if (err) next(err)
        fs.unlinkSync(destinationPath) // Delete the temporary file
      })
    }
  })
})
